What this role is
This role maintains electrical systems and equipment in a unionized chocolate manufacturing plant, installing and troubleshooting industrial machinery, motors, and programmable logic controllers. It suits experienced electrical technicians comfortable with PLC software, servo systems, and robotic equipment in fast-paced food production environments.

What they ask for
Required
- Industrial electrical experience in food manufacturing
- PLC application software and hardware knowledge
- Motor and electro-mechanical drive expertise
- Servo motion control application experience
- Troubleshooting and diagnostic skills
- Ability to work flexible shifts including weekends and holidays
- Understanding of electrical safety codes and NFPA 70-E
- Experience reading electrical schematics and engineering blueprints
- Familiarity with preventative maintenance systems
- Knowledge of Good Manufacturing Practices and food safety regulations
Nice to have
- Experience with Motoman and ABB robot systems
- Experience with PanelView, Factory Talk, RS Logix, or Siemens software
- Knowledge of belt drives, chain drives, gearboxes, and conveyors
- Mobile equipment operation experience
- Training or mentoring experience with other technicians
